Overview

The METTLER TOLEDO ME2002E Precision Balance is an entry-level yet rigorously engineered analytical weighing instrument designed for routine laboratory and quality control environments where consistent 0.01 g readability, operational robustness, and long-term stability are required. Built upon METTLER TOLEDO’s legacy of precision force compensation technology—utilizing electromagnetic force restoration principles—the ME2002E delivers high reproducibility across daily weighing tasks without requiring internal motorized calibration mechanisms. Its 2200 g maximum capacity supports a broad range of sample sizes, while the 0.01 g resolution satisfies ISO/IEC 17025-compliant mass measurement requirements for general QC workflows, including raw material verification, formulation checks, and packaging weight audits. The balance operates within standard ambient lab conditions (10–30 °C, ≤80% RH non-condensing), and its reinforced metal chassis ensures mechanical integrity under repeated loading cycles typical in production labs or teaching facilities.

Sample Compatibility & Compliance

The ME2002E accommodates standard laboratory vessels—including beakers, weighing boats, and crucibles—up to 180 mm in diameter. Its open pan geometry allows unobstructed access for pipetting or powder dispensing. The balance meets essential metrological standards including OIML R76-1 (2006) for non-automatic weighing instruments and complies with national verification regulations applicable to Class II precision balances in China (JJG 1036–2008). While not equipped with built-in audit trail or electronic signature functionality, its external calibration protocol supports traceable recordkeeping when paired with documented weight certificates and manual log entries—sufficient for ISO 9001:2015 Clause 7.1.5 and basic GMP Annex 11 alignment in non-critical manufacturing steps.

FAQ

Does the ME2002E support internal calibration?
No. It requires external calibration using certified reference weights—consistent with its classification as a precision (not analytical) balance.
Is the balance compliant with FDA 21 CFR Part 11?
No. It lacks electronic audit trail, user authentication, and secure data export features required for Part 11 compliance.
What is the recommended recalibration frequency?
Per ISO/IEC 17025:2017, recalibration should occur at least daily before first use—or more frequently if environmental fluctuations exceed ±2 °C or if mechanical shock is suspected.
Can it be used in a fume hood?
Yes, provided airflow velocity remains below 0.2 m/s at the pan surface and the unit is leveled post-installation.
What maintenance is required beyond calibration?
Weekly cleaning of the pan and surrounding housing with lint-free cloth and 70% isopropyl alcohol; annual verification of level sensor function and zero stability by qualified service technician.
